Przepraszamy, musisz mieć terminal tty, aby uruchomić sudo

Ten artykuł jest przeznaczony dla Menedżer odzyskiwania Zmanda dla MySQL (ZRM)

Objawy problemu

- Wynik polecenia: '/usr/share/mysql-zrm/plugins/lvm-snapshot.pl --action get-vm-device-details --directory "/ opt / zmc / mysql / data // zmc" - sname zrmZEvH6X 2> / tmp / AjfR1QlY3J 'to [- sudo: przepraszam, musisz mieć tty do uruchomienia sudo - Nie udało się znaleźć bazy danych: / opt / zmc / mysql / data // zmc]
OSTRZEŻENIA:
- Błąd podczas pobierania szczegółów urządzenia dla „/ opt / zmc / mysql / data // zmc” - Nie można odczytać pliku / tmp / AjfR1QlY3J

opis problemu

Konfiguracja sudo wymaga, aby użytkownik mysql uruchamiał sudo tylko z powłoki logowania.

Rozkład

Jako root, biegnijvisudo' i dodaj następujące wiersze, aby umożliwić użytkownikowi mysql uruchomienie sudo bez konieczności posiadania TTY:

Wartości domyślne:% mysql! Requiretty Domyślnie: mysql! Requiretty